The Daily Fix: Is Your Toilet Running?

Photo: Getty No, it’s not the beginning of an old prank-call routine. It’s a common homeowner dilemma that’s annoying, but easily remedied. I found this out hard way, when I neglected that loud noise coming from the basement toilet, and was shocked to see that my water bill was about 15 times the usual price — almost $700! Oops. Turns out it was the most common problem: the flush valve wasn’t closing completely due to a misaligned flapper — that black or red rubber stopper thingy, attached to the arm chain, that opens to let water from the tank into the bowl. I fixed it in a few seconds by realigning it with my hand. Running toilets can waste 2 to 6 gallons of water per minute (an average new toilet uses just 1.6 gallons per flush). That can add up to thousands of gallons of natural, and financial, resources down the drain.
